手机静止那一刻,钱包还在链上呼吸——所谓“卡住”,既可能是前端UI,也可能是链上交易卡在了记账环节。本篇从用户、开发者、治理者与审计师四个视角拆解根因并给出可操作的解决路线。
用户视角:常见原因有RPC节点不可用、nonce冲突、燃料(gas)过低、钱包与节点网络不通或本地缓存损坏。遇到卡单,第一步保存好助记词与交易哈希,查探浏览器(如Etherscan/BSCScan)确认tx状态:Pending、Dropped或Success。若为Pending,可用“加速/替换交易”(相同nonce更高gas)或通过手动构造原始交易替换;若Dropped,可重发。

开发者视角:前端需对RPC错误、超时与nonce管理做防护,采用幂等提交与事务队列,提供明确的失败回滚机制。合约设计应遵循可暂停(pausable)、多签与时锁(timelock)策略,避免单点紧急更新。
链上治理视角:当链参数或公共节点问题导致广泛卡顿,治理机构可发起紧急提案修改共识或临时调整gas限制、优先级规则。去中心化组织应建立明确的应急委员会和可验证的多签流程,保证修复动作可信且可追溯。
身份授权与安全认证:授权滥用常导致资产风险。推荐最小权限授权、使用合约钱包(ERC-4337/社交恢复)或MPC方案替代单一助记词;在本地启用硬件签名或仅在受信设备上进行生物识别配合硬件盾牌。定期审计并撤销不必要的第三方授权。

交易成功的判定不能只看应用层UI,要看链上receipt.status==1、确认数与内部事件(logs)。注意链重组可能导https://www.xizif.com ,致短时回滚,建议在重要交易后等待更多确认。
合约维护与专业建议:合约上线前进行静态分析、模糊测试与形式化验证;上线后保持监控、指标告警与快速回滚通道。遇到卡顿,收集tx哈希、节点日志、设备环境及复现步骤,按优先级联系节点服务商、钱包支持与治理多签持有人联合处理。
结语:钱包卡顿既是技术问题也是治理与身份策略的映射。把每一次卡顿当作一次系统级体检,你会发现更高的可控性源于更严谨的权限模型、更健壮的合约设计与更透明的治理流程。
评论
Alex
文章逻辑清晰,关于nonce替换的实操写得很到位。
小雨
我之前就是Pending很久,用替换交易解决了,感谢提醒撤销授权。
CryptoNerd88
建议补充不同链(EVM与非EVM)在确认机制上的差异。
晨曦
关于MPC和合约钱包的讨论很实用,降低了单点风险。
赵海
治理角度写得少见且专业,希望看到具体的应急提案模板。
Maya
结尾那句很好,把技术问题上升到体系治理层面很有启发。